特定のネットワークインターフェイスを使用するプロセスを見つける方法はありますか?ここに関連する質問のタイトルは私のニーズに比べてあまりにも具体的です。
私のプロセスが予想されるネットワークインターフェイスで実行されていることを確認する必要があります。
サイエンティフィックLinux 6を使用しています。
ベストアンサー1
利用可能なプログラムを確認できますnetstat
。grep
積極的に特定のインターフェイスを使用する(聞かない)
これが私が使うでしょう:
sudo netstat -tunape | grep "\(192.168.0.20\)" | grep ESTABLISHED
これにより、このインターフェースとそのPIDを使用するすべてのプログラムが出力されます192.168.0.20
。